After an uneventful day traveling down in blustery weather we arrived to Alijos this morning to start off our 2011 Summer season. After a few anchor jobs that produced a handfull of 20lb yellows and one small tuna, we got onto a spot that produced a great afternoon bite on quality 30-45lb yellows. By dark we had 100 of these beautiful fish chilling down in our RSW tank. The yoyo and butterfly jigs accounted for a good portion of the bites with the 2 to 4 oz slider rigs producing well also.

We didn't see much sign of tuna today but the water is prime for this time of year, hopefully our weather comes down a bit and we can get them located in the next few days. Willy Cloyes shows off a 45lb yellow in today's shot.
